Media Advisory: Save the Children CEO Patricia Erb to Visit Dadaab Refugee Camp
(firmenpresse) - TORONTO, ONTARIO -- (Marketwire) -- 09/06/11 -- Save the Children the world's leading independent organization for children and member of the Humanitarian Coalition is working in East Africa (Kenya, Somalia and Ethiopia) providing urgently needed relief to the most vulnerable people affected by this crisis, particularly women and children.
Patricia Erb, President and CEO of Save the Children is in East Africa and will be visiting Save the Children relief efforts in the Dadaab Refugee Camp in Kenya (see dates below). Government and UN officials state that 12 million people require emergency assistance in East Africa, almost half of them children.
